- The distance between New Bedford, Ma, Usa and Abu Hamed, Sudan is approximately 9,685 km or 6,019 mi.
- To reach New Bedford, Ma in this distance one would set out from Abu Hamed bearing 313.9°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ach New Bedford, Ma bearing 246.1° or WSW .
- New Bedford, Ma has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Abu Hamed has a subtropical hot desert climate (BWh).
- New Bedford, Ma is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ome whereas Abu Hamed is in or near the tropical desert biome.
- The annual mean temperature is 18.1 °C (32.6°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 8.9 °C (16°F) more in New Bedford, Ma.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1189.6 mm (46.8 in) more which is equivalent to 1189.6 l/m² (29.2 US gal/ft²) or 11,896,000 l/ha (1,271,761 US gal/ac) more. About 95 2/5 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.4° lower in New Bedford, Ma than in Abu Hamed.
